Understanding Social Proof
Social proof is all about influence. It includes reviews, testimonials, influencers, and even the number of followers on social media. The more positive your social proof, the more trust you build with potential customers. When people see others vouching for your services, they are more likely to trust your brand and engage with it.
The Relationship Between Social Proof and Local SEO
Local SEO focuses on optimizing your online presence to attract more business from relevant local searches. Integrating social proof into your local SEO strategy can improve your visibility on search engines, making it easier for local customers to find you. Search engines like Google consider reviews and ratings as significant ranking factors.
Impact of Reviews and Ratings
Reviews and ratings are among the most potent forms of social proof. They directly influence your local search rankings. Businesses with numerous positive reviews are more likely to appear at the top of search results. Encourage satisfied customers to leave reviews on platforms like Google My Business, Yelp, and industry-specific review sites.

Importance of Consistency in Social Proof
Consistency is key in establishing effective social proof. Regularly update your online profiles, engage with reviews, and maintain an active social media presence. Consistent social proof builds trust and signals reliability to both search engines and customers.
Tools to Manage Social Proof
There are various tools available to help manage your social proof. Platforms like Hootsuite or Buffer can help manage social media interactions, while tools like Trustpilot or Yotpo can assist with collecting and displaying reviews.
